Heim > Backend-Entwicklung > PHP-Tutorial > Discuz Editor: Individuelles Website-Content-Management

Discuz Editor: Individuelles Website-Content-Management

WBOY
Freigeben: 2024-03-11 15:16:01
Original
1178 Leute haben es durchsucht

Discuz Editor: Individuelles Website-Content-Management

Discuz-Editor: Benutzerdefiniertes Website-Content-Management, spezifische Codebeispiele sind erforderlich

Mit der Entwicklung des Internets ist das Website-Content-Management zu einem wichtigen Bestandteil der Website-Erstellung geworden. In diesem Prozess ist die Wahl des Website-Editors für Website-Manager von entscheidender Bedeutung. Unter vielen Website-Editoren ist der Discuz-Editor aufgrund seiner umfangreichen Funktionen und Anpassungsfunktionen zur ersten Wahl vieler Website-Manager geworden.

Discuz Editor ist ein leichter und leistungsstarker Rich-Text-Editor. Er verfügt nicht nur über grundlegende Textbearbeitungsfunktionen, sondern unterstützt auch eine Vielzahl von Plug-Ins, Designs und Stilanpassungen. Mit dem Discuz-Editor können Website-Administratoren ganz einfach Website-Inhalte erstellen, bearbeiten und verwalten, wodurch die Website professioneller und interaktiver aussieht. In diesem Artikel stellen wir die Grundfunktionen des Discuz-Editors vor und geben einige spezifische Codebeispiele, um den Lesern zu helfen, besser zu verstehen, wie der Discuz-Editor verwendet und angepasst wird.

1. Einführung in die Grundfunktionen

Im Discuz-Editor können Benutzer eine Fülle grundlegender Funktionen nutzen, darunter Textbearbeitung, Bild-Upload, Emoticon-Einfügung, Code-Hervorhebung usw. Im Folgenden finden Sie Codebeispiele für einige häufig verwendete Funktionen:

  • Textbearbeitung:
<!-- 在编辑器中插入文本 -->
<p>这是一段文字</p>
Nach dem Login kopieren
  • Bild-Upload:
<!-- 在编辑器中插入图片 -->
<img src="image.jpg" alt="图片">
Nach dem Login kopieren
  • Ausdruckseinfügung:
<!-- 在编辑器中插入表情 -->
<img src="smile.png" alt="笑脸">
Nach dem Login kopieren
  • Code-Hervorhebung:
<!-- 在编辑器中插入代码 -->
<pre class="brush:php;toolbar:false"><code>这是一段代码</code>
Nach dem Login kopieren

2 . Plug-in Anpassung

Zusätzlich zu den Grundfunktionen unterstützt der Discuz-Editor auch die Anpassung verschiedener Plug-Ins. Durch Plug-Ins können Benutzer die Funktionalität des Editors erweitern und interessantere Effekte erzielen. Das Folgende ist ein Beispielcode eines Plug-Ins:

// 插件代码
(function() {
    // 插件初始化
    function init() {
        // do something
    }

    // 对编辑器内容进行处理
    function processContent(content) {
        // do something
    }

    // 向编辑器添加按钮
    function addButton() {
        // do something
    }

    // 注册插件
    init();

    // 暴露接口
    window.DiscuzPlugin = {
        processContent: processContent,
        addButton: addButton
    };
})();
Nach dem Login kopieren

Durch das obige Codebeispiel können Benutzer das Editor-Plug-In an ihre eigenen Bedürfnisse anpassen, um vielfältigere Funktionen zu erreichen.

3. Theme-Anpassung

Darüber hinaus unterstützt der Discuz-Editor auch die Theme-Anpassung. Das Folgende ist ein Beispielcode für die Theme-Anpassung:

/* 主题样式 */
.editor {
    background-color: #f0f0f0;
    color: #333;
    font-size: 14px;
    border: 1px solid #ccc;
}

.editor button {
    background-color: #007bff;
    color: #fff;
    border: 1px solid #007bff;
}
Nach dem Login kopieren

Durch Ändern des obigen Stilcodes können Benutzer das Erscheinungsbild des Editors anpassen, um es besser an den Stil der Website anzupassen.

Fazit

Im Allgemeinen bietet der Discuz-Editor als maßgeschneidertes und leistungsstarkes Website-Content-Management-Tool Website-Managern umfangreiche Funktionen und flexible Anpassungsmethoden. Ich glaube, dass die Leser durch die obigen Codebeispiele und die Einführung ein tieferes Verständnis des Discuz-Editors erhalten und seine Funktionen besser zur Verwaltung von Website-Inhalten nutzen können. Ich hoffe, dass jeder Website-Manager bei der zukünftigen Website-Erstellung das Potenzial des Discuz-Editors voll ausschöpfen und professionellere und attraktivere Website-Inhalte erstellen kann.

Das Obige enthält einige grundlegende Einführungen und Codebeispiele zum Discuz-Editor. Ich hoffe, es wird Ihnen hilfreich sein.

Das obige ist der detaillierte Inhalt vonDiscuz Editor: Individuelles Website-Content-Management.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Verwandte Etiketten:
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age